Transaction 81a81d36b47ea42c81113030e4231735c7d2c5c6e1310bb6da0b98fbc8fa9801

block
236371e1ed6e9e4223601bdcc093523ed2f45cca2f33532c83ebfb8673652588

1 Input

23 Outputs